Chandra Sekhar Dash is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Chandra Sekhar Dash has authored 42 papers receiving a total of 513 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 30 papers in Materials Chemistry, 18 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and 10 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Chandra Sekhar Dash’s work include Magnetic Properties and Synthesis of Ferrites (19 papers), Multiferroics and related materials (16 papers) and Copper-based nanomaterials and applications (11 papers). Chandra Sekhar Dash is often cited by papers focused on Magnetic Properties and Synthesis of Ferrites (19 papers), Multiferroics and related materials (16 papers) and Copper-based nanomaterials and applications (11 papers). Chandra Sekhar Dash collaborates with scholars based in India, Saudi Arabia and South Korea. Chandra Sekhar Dash's co-authors include M. Sundararajan, M. Sundararajan, M. Sukumar, Mohd Ubaidullah and S. Yuvaraj and has published in prestigious journals such as Solid State Ionics, Journal of Alloys and Compounds and Dalton Transactions.
